img summary Much like Ink Jet canvas, musician canvas is available in a variety of materials, densities, weaves and weights. The type of canvas depends on the tool used, the artist's painting design, and the preferred last look. There are 2 materials most commonly used to create artist canvas: linen and cotton.The price of linen rose substantially in the late 1800s, and artists started to transform to cotton. One prompt charm of cotton was the color. Linen is a tan grey shade and should be bleached, which damages the fibers, or painted white. Cotton is naturally a warm white, so whitening or a primer were not essential.
Canvas made from jute or artificial fibers is likewise offered. Such canvas does not last as long as cotton or linen canvas, and is generally low-cost.

Numbered and Solitary Fill up duck refers to the kind of weave from which a sheet of canvas is built. This is likewise referred to as "double-filled" or "layered thread" canvas.
# 1 with # 12 determine weights varying from very heavy to very light-weight, specifically. Unfortunately, there is no universal criterion, and these weights frequently differ between maker. is any canvas woven making use of just one thread in the weft. Therefore, single-fill canvas is normally lighter and less hardy. Instead of the # system of Numbered Duck canvas, single-fill canvas is determined by ounce per square lawn or (a 36" x 36" piece).

The tighter the canvas, the much less absorbent it will certainly be, and the finer and smoother the structure. The weight of the canvas is typically based on the needed long life and the paint style of the musician. For circumstances, if the artist used terrific daubs of paint loaded on the canvas, or layers one over the other repetitively, after that a thin, 7 oz canvas is not perfect.
12-15 oz canvas is strong and suitable for heavy paint application or larger pieces. One more top quality that needs to be taken into consideration is the weave. It is indicated by a ratio of 1:1, 2:1, or 2:2. This implies the canvas is woven by crossing one horizontal hair over one vertical strand (over and over), two straight strands of one vertical hair (or vice verse), or more horizontal hairs over two vertical hairs, respectively.
